Transaction 5519e8b4358fd06fe4cc1979f6d08244a5b1a0f61be37280d158b7cdba752443

1 Input
2 Outputs
  • 5519e8b4358fd06fe4cc1979f6d08244a5b1a0f61be37280d158b7cdba752443:0
  • value  334725546
    address  3Ae3Yfg71MGKJgGfyYfxMzxXKKij7xYmoG
  • 5519e8b4358fd06fe4cc1979f6d08244a5b1a0f61be37280d158b7cdba752443:1
  • value  10843658
    address  16XfL1rF9cu1QhndmPULHuPNuvmDZYc4hw